| cGtpGSNService | 
      .1.3.6.1.4.1.9.9.188.1.1.1 | 
    
    
      | 
        This object indicates the type of GPRS service that will be
        enabled on the device:
        undefined - the GPRS service functionality is turned off.
        ggsn - the device will function as a GGSN.
        sgsn - the device will function as SGSN.
        gtpdirector - the device will function as GDM.
        When the device is configured to function as GDM, all the other
        objects in this MIB will not be accessible and the
        CISCO-GTP-DIRECTOR-MIB should be used for managing the device.

      | cGtpT3TunnelTimer | 
      .1.3.6.1.4.1.9.9.188.1.1.3 | 
    
    
      | 
        When the GSN behaves as SGSN, the T3-TUNNEL timer is used
        for mobility management. When a roaming MS moves from one
        SGSN(Old SGSN) to a another SGSN(New SGSN), this timer is
        started by the 'Old SGSN'. While the timer is running, the
        T-PDUs received by the 'Old SGSN' (from the GGSN), and any
        buffered T-PDUs are forwarded to the 'New SGSN'.
        When the GSN behaves as GGSN, the GGSN starts this timer
        after receiving a Update PDP Context request message from
        'New SGSN'. An Update PDP context request shall be sent by
        SGSN as part of mobility management intimating that MS has
        moved to this SGSN. While the timer is running, the GGSN will
        not be forwarding any PDUs to the requesting 'New SGSN'.

      | cGtpT3ResponseTimer | 
      .1.3.6.1.4.1.9.9.188.1.1.4 | 
    
    
      | 
        The T3-RESPONSE timer for retransmission. This timer
        is started by a GSN, upon the transmission of a signalling
        request message; it is used for message retransmission
        purposes, in the event that no response is received by
        the time the timer expires.
        
       | 
    
    
      | cGtpN3Request | 
      .1.3.6.1.4.1.9.9.188.1.1.5 | 
    
    
      | 
        Maximum number of retransmissions for a signalling
        request message if no corresponding response message
        is received for a request in cGtpT3ResponseTimer time.
        
       | 
    
    
      | cGtpN3BufferSize | 
      .1.3.6.1.4.1.9.9.188.1.1.6 | 
    
    
      | 
        Maximum size of the receive buffer for G-PDUs and
        signalling request messages. If a packet arrives with
        more data bytes than the receive buffer can contain,
        the packet will be discarded.

      | cGtpEchoRequestTimer | 
      .1.3.6.1.4.1.9.9.188.1.1.8 | 
    
    
      | 
        The time interval to transmit 'Echo Request' message.
        'Echo Response' message is normally received in response
        to 'Echo Request' message. In the event of no response to
        the 'Echo Request' message, a notification is generated
        identifying the peer GSN (i.e. cGtpGSN Address), which
        fails to respond.
        This object can be retrieved only if
        cGtpEchoRequestTimerEnable is set to 'true'.
        
       | 
    
    
      | cGtpGSNTotalBandwidthResrc | 
      .1.3.6.1.4.1.9.9.188.1.1.9 | 
    
    
      | 
        The total amount of bandwidth resource on the GSN,
        this total depends on various factors like system
        throughput, memory size, maximum number of PDP contexts
        supported.  A portion of the total resources will be
        allocated to a user at the PDP context activation time
        based on the Qos class the user is assigned to.

      | cGtpGSNEntry | 
      .1.3.6.1.4.1.9.9.188.1.2.6.1 | 
    
    
      | 
        GSN entry. The entry is created when a path between a GGSN
        and SGSN is setup and the corresponding peer is not yet listed
        in the GSN peer table. The entry is deleted when the path
        is released, or echo test message on the path times out
        after certain retry number defined as cGtpN3Request.
        
       | 
    
    
      | cGtpPathEntry | 
      .1.3.6.1.4.1.9.9.188.1.2.7.1 | 
    
    
      | 
        The entry is created:
        1. When a path between a GGSN and SGSN is setup.
        2. Or, when a path between the GGSN and the charging
        gateway is setup.
        3. Or, when a path between GGSN and the MAP converting GSN
        is setup.
        The entry is deleted when the path is released, or echo
        test message on the path times out after certain retry number
        defined as cGtpN3Request.
